Uses:
For those that are flighty, nervous or distraught, Blue Cypress Oil has an immediate grounding effect when inhaled. The oil is used as a fixative in perfumery, and as an ingredient in men's products. Hydrosol: Use topically for skin care, aftershave, mist in rooms for a calming effect.

Oil Characteristics:
A vivid, viscous, pure cobalt-blue oil. The scent is predominately woody, with smoky back notes and a hint of licorice. It has a medium intensity odor (5 on a scale of 1-10). The taste is bitter
Chemical Characteristics:
10-15% guaiol 4-12% bulnesol 7-14% g-eudesmol 3-7% a-eudesmol 3-6% b-eudesmol 15-17% monoterpenes & sesquiterpenes trace guaiazulene

Physical Properties:
Specific Gravity - 0.966 to 0.986 Refractive Index - 1.5055 to 1.5075 Optical Rotation - -0.1 to +0.5
Production Method:
Steam-Distilled - Trunkwood & Bark
